Overview
AH3323-P-B from Diodes Incorporated is a high-voltage, high-sensitivity Hall-effect unipolar switch IC designed for proximity and position sensing in consumer home appliances and industrial equipment. It operates from 3.0V to 28V, features open-drain output with 30–55mA current limiting, and delivers BOP/BRP of 38–72G/20–50G typical over –40°C to +125°C. Its chopper-stabilized architecture ensures <10µs response time and minimal thermal drift in contactless switch applications.

Technical Context
The AH3323-P-B implements a chopper-stabilized Hall sensor with dynamic offset cancellation, delivering stable switching points across temperature and supply voltage variations. Its internal bandgap regulator supplies temperature-compensated bias to analog circuitry, enabling ±10G hysteresis (BHY) and <0.4V output saturation at 20mA load.
It integrates reverse-blocking diode protection, zener clamps on VDD and OUTPUT pins, and overcurrent limiting-enabling robust operation in noisy, high-voltage industrial environments. Magnetic polarity response is package-dependent: south pole activation occurs on the part-marking side for SIP-3 (Bulk Pack) and SOT23 (Type S), but opposite for SC59.

FAQ
What is the magnetic polarity requirement for AH3323-P-B activation?
The AH3323-P-B uses SIP-3 (Bulk Pack) packaging, which requires a south magnetic pole applied to the part-marking side to activate the output. This is confirmed in the datasheet's magnetic polarity diagram and differs from SC59 packages, where the south pole must approach the non-marking side. Polarity misalignment causes failure to switch.
Can AH3323-P-B operate directly from a 24V supply without external regulation?
Yes. The device is rated for 3.0V to 28V continuous operation and includes an internal zener clamp on the VDD pin with 32V absolute maximum transient rating. It draws only 3–5mA supply current across temperature, eliminating need for external LDO or resistor-divider networks in 24V systems.
Does AH3323-P-B require an external capacitor on the VDD pin?
Yes. A 10nF–100nF ceramic decoupling capacitor (CIN) is required between VDD and GND per the Typical Applications Circuit. This stabilizes the internal bandgap regulator and enhances RF noise immunity-omission risks erratic switching or increased susceptibility to EMI in motor-driven environments.
Is AH3323-P-B pin-compatible with other AH332X variants like AH3322-P-B?
Yes. All AH332X variants-including AH3322-P-B, AH3323-P-B, AH3326-P-B, and AH3327-P-B-share identical SIP-3 (Bulk Pack) pinout (VDD-GND-OUTPUT), same footprint, and identical electrical interface. Only magnetic sensitivity (BOP/BRP) differs; no layout change is needed when upgrading sensitivity grades.
